Growing Suzy Q CBD Seeds
Suzy Q CBD performs exceptionally well in soil, coco, and hydroponic systems while adapting easily to indoor and outdoor cultivation. Stable temperatures, quality lighting, and consistent airflow encourage vigorous vegetative growth and healthy flower development throughout the growing cycle.
Balanced nutrition supports healthy development from seedling through flowering. During vegetative growth, adequate nitrogen promotes sturdy branching, while bloom-focused nutrients encourage dense flower production, healthy resin formation, and dependable harvest quality.
This cultivar responds particularly well to topping, low-stress training (LST), Screen of Green (SCROG), and light defoliation. These cultivation techniques improve canopy structure, maximize light penetration, encourage even bud development, and maintain healthy airflow throughout dense foliage.
Allow the growing medium to partially dry between irrigations to encourage healthy root development, and maintain good ventilation during flowering to help dense buds mature with excellent flower quality, balanced cannabinoid production, and consistently productive harvests.
Flowering Time, Height, and Yield
Suzy Q CBD flowers in approximately 7–9 weeks, producing dense, resin-rich buds that mature evenly throughout the canopy. During the final weeks before harvest, the flowers develop a generous coating of frosty trichomes while releasing their pleasant earthy, sweet, and floral aroma. Its balanced hybrid genetics encourage consistent flower development, healthy resin production, and compact buds with excellent bag appeal.
Plants generally finish around 3–4 feet tall according to the supplied specifications, making Suzy Q CBD an excellent choice for grow tents, indoor cultivation, greenhouses, and outdoor gardens. Its sturdy branching responds exceptionally well to topping, low-stress training (LST), Screen of Green (SCROG), and light defoliation. These cultivation techniques improve canopy structure, maximize light penetration, increase airflow, and encourage more even flower production across the entire plant.
According to the supplied specifications, indoor growers may harvest approximately 400 g/m², while outdoor plants can produce up to 400 grams per plant under favorable growing conditions. Final yields will vary depending on lighting intensity, growing medium, nutrient program, irrigation practices, training methods, climate, and overall plant health.
